Kellogg's
CEO is retiring and will be succeeded by an executive from a vitamin and
protein bar company, as packaged food makers try to keep customers who are
looking for healthier products. The maker of Frosted Flakes, Pop-Tarts and Eggo
waffles said “Chief Executive John Bryant will be replaced by Steven Cahillane,
an executive from The Nature's Bounty Co”.
